[496c607] | 1 | MODULE fpmetbinary_mod |
---|
| 2 | |
---|
| 3 | !***************************************************************************** |
---|
| 4 | ! * |
---|
| 5 | ! Contains data and routines for dumping and loading processed met * |
---|
| 6 | ! fields. * |
---|
| 7 | ! Authors Don Morton (Don.Morton@borealscicomp.com) * |
---|
| 8 | ! Delia Arnold (deliona.arnold@gmail.com) * |
---|
| 9 | ! * |
---|
[5cef1eb] | 10 | ! 07 Oct 2016 * |
---|
[496c607] | 11 | ! * |
---|
| 12 | ! Most of the data structures from com_mod.f90 that are dumped and * |
---|
| 13 | ! loaded have a final dimension of size two, so that they may hold data * |
---|
| 14 | ! from two met files. When we dump the contents into a .fp file, we * |
---|
| 15 | ! need to specify which of the two to dump. Likewise, when we load * |
---|
| 16 | ! from a .fp file, we need to specify which of the two possible indices * |
---|
| 17 | ! to load into. * |
---|
| 18 | ! * |
---|
| 19 | ! Note that these routines need more robustness. For example, what * |
---|
| 20 | ! what happens if the filename can't be read or written. Or, what * |
---|
| 21 | ! happens if a read or write fails in any way. Right now, it's crash * |
---|
| 22 | ! city. * |
---|
| 23 | ! * |
---|
[5cef1eb] | 24 | ! Recent enhancements (07 Oct 2016) DJM: * |
---|
| 25 | ! * |
---|
| 26 | ! - file format changed so that compiled dimensions are output, and * |
---|
| 27 | ! during input these same dimensions are compared with the dimensions * |
---|
| 28 | ! compiled into the flexpart that is reading it. A discrepancy * |
---|
| 29 | ! causes abort, so that time isn't wasted reading an incompatible * |
---|
| 30 | ! file. * |
---|
| 31 | ! * |
---|
| 32 | ! - file format changed so that first item is an 8-character string * |
---|
| 33 | ! depicting the version of the preprocessed file format. * |
---|
| 34 | ! An inconsistency between a detected and expected string results * |
---|
| 35 | ! in program abort. * |
---|
| 36 | ! * |
---|
| 37 | ! *** IMPORTANT *** - when the format of the preprocessed output is * |
---|
| 38 | ! modified in any way, be sure to change the version string below, * |
---|
| 39 | ! PREPROC_FORMAT_VERSION_STR, so that attempts to read the output * |
---|
| 40 | ! with a different format version will cause an abort. * |
---|
| 41 | ! * |
---|
[496c607] | 42 | !***************************************************************************** |
